Compatibility Considerations
Compatibility is crucial when selecting RAM for your system. The DDR4 2666MHz 32GB Kit is compatible with systems that support DDR4 memory, while the 16GB DDR5 4800MHz is designed for DDR5 motherboards. This distinction is vital, as DDR5 technology is relatively new and may not be supported by older systems. Those looking to upgrade should ensure that their motherboard can accommodate the desired RAM type, as using incompatible memory will lead to performance issues or system failures.
Voltage and Power Efficiency
Both products operate at a voltage of 1.2V, which is standard for modern RAM modules. This voltage ensures that both memory options are energy-efficient, helping to reduce power consumption while maintaining performance. Users looking to build energy-efficient systems can appreciate that both the DDR4 and DDR5 options will have a minimal impact on overall power usage. However, it is essential to keep in mind that while the voltage is the same, the DDR5 module’s higher speed capabilities may lead to better performance per watt in demanding scenarios.
